The Ford Galaxy is a large MPV (D-segment in Europe) manufactured by American automaker Ford. It has been in production since 1995. It is currently built on the Ford Mondeo platform and shares many structural elements with the Ford S-Max. Its early stages are the product of a joint venture with the Volkswagen Group. It later became exclusively designed by Ford from the second generation onward.

This car has a total of three generations to date.

Ford Galaxy Mk1 / Mk2 – First Generation (1995)

MPV (WGR)

The Ford Galaxy Gen 1 was developed as a joint venture between Ford and the Volkswagen Group. This collaboration produced three similar vehicles: the Ford Galaxy, the Volkswagen Sharan and the Seat Alhambra, each of those cars with their own bodywork and equipment.

Among the peculiarities of the Galaxy Mk1 is the use of 1.9 TDI engines from VAG, which are well-known for their reliability. Regarding the gasoline engines, there are models with Volkswagen engines and others of Ford origin (4-digit identifier), the latter being the least powerful of the entire range of petrol engines. The most powerful version had a 2.8 VR6 engine that was used on the higher range Golf Mk3 of its generation.
